Property owner fights for parking variance

MANHEIM, PA — The property, located on Route 72, is home to Spangler’s Auto Detailing and Lancaster Car Co.

MANHEIM, PA — The zoning board approved a variance request that will allow cars to be parked along the right way of Route 72 here, lancasteronline.com reported.

The Oct. 22 story stated that the property is home to Spangler’s Auto Detailing and Lancaster Car Co. An ordinance that prohibited owners of automotive businesses from parking vehicles along the road in the right of way went into effect in April.

The property owner was handed a notice of violation on July 19. While the decision essentially resolves the violation, it will still be upheld.

The board first heard testimony about the variance in early September, but they did not make a final decision until Oct. 17 due to unresolved issues. As a condition of approval, the property owner must paint a line marking the allowable distance from the road.

“I think it’s a nice compromise,” Board Member Justin Wolgemuth said in the story. “It allows them to stay in business and it allows the township to keeps cars further back from the road.”
